We spoke with James Beard Award-winning chef Ming Tsai and other professionals about the importance of rice cookers and how to shop for one. "I've always used rice cookers in all of my restaurants," said Tsai. "Why? Because you push a button and have quality rice in 30 to 40 minutes." Because different types of rice require different cooking styles, Tsai recommends evaluating your needs before purchasing a cooker. "The key is to choose based on what type of rice you are cooking, and always make sure it has a 'keep-warm' function," he said. No matter how large your household is or your comfort level with these appliances, you will find the right tool among the top-rated rice cookers we tested.In 1945, Mitsubishi developed the first consumer-oriented rice cooker in Japan. About a decade later, Toshiba released the first automated electric rice cooker, followed by Zojirushi’s creation of the electric cooker we typically see today with a “keep warm” function.
